AI Research & Reasoning Efficiency Lead a Quiet News Cycle

Two notable research papers dominate this week's frontier AI developments. Google and the University of Virginia introduced the Deep-Thinking Ratio (DTR), challenging the assumption that longer chain-of-thought equals better reasoning and claiming ~50% inference cost reduction. ByteDance Seed proposed a molecular-bond framework for stabilizing long CoT reasoning and RL training—a novel conceptual approach to a persistent problem.

Overall, a lighter week with no major model releases or breakthrough announcements—dominated instead by research on reasoning efficiency and real-world AI deployment concerns.

Google and University of Virginia researchers introduce the Deep-Thinking Ratio (DTR), a new metric showing that longer chain-of-thought doesn't mean better reasoning. The approach improves LLM accuracy while cutting inference costs by roughly half, challenging the prevailing 'more tokens = better' paradigm.

For the last few years, the AI world has followed a simple rule: if you want a Large Language Model (LLM) to solve a harder problem, make its Chain-of-Thought (CoT) longer. But new research from the University of Virginia and Google proves that ‘thinking long’ is not the same as ‘thinking hard’. ByteDance Seed proposes a novel framework modeling AI reasoning trajectories as molecular-like structures with three types of 'chemical bonds.' The approach aims to stabilize long chain-of-thought performance and improve reinforcement learning training for reasoning models.

London's Metropolitan Police is using Palantir-supplied AI tools to monitor officer behavior—analyzing sickness, absences, and overtime—to flag potential misconduct. The Police Federation has condemned the system as 'automated suspicion.'

LangChain details the technical architecture behind the memory system in its no-code LangSmith Agent Builder. The system enables persistent agent memory for citizen developers building workflow automation agents.

We launched LangSmith Agent Builder last month as a no-code way to build agents. A key part of Agent Builder is its memory system. LangChain argues that AI agent observability is fundamentally different from traditional software observability, since agents take open-ended multi-step actions. Traces of agent behavior become the foundation for meaningful evaluation.

Some Australian schools are deploying AI chatbots to interrogate students about their submitted assignments, verifying genuine understanding. An Independent Schools Australia paper warns of a 'two-speed system' as AI adoption varies widely across schools.
